Purpose

Values of type long were parsed in a two-step process where the unsigned
value was parsed first and then multiplied by its sign if present. This
type of processing did not work for -9223372036854775808, as its
unsigned value is not a valid long. The issue is fixed by prepending
the '-' sign in case the number is negative before parsing it.
